[0026] The present invention will be further described below in conjunction with the accompanying drawings.

[0027] What the present invention realizes is a kind of electricity consumption information collection and wireless data transmission system based on CAN bus, such as figure 1 As shown, it includes single-node control module and centralized control module and 24V switching power supply for single-node control module and centralized control module; among them, single-node control module includes microcontroller, electric energy measurement module, temperature acquisition module, 485 communication module ; The centralized control module includes a microcontroller; in the single-node control module, the electric energy metering module, the temperature acquisition module, and the 485 communication module are all connected to the microprocessor, and each single-node control module is connected to each other; each single-node control module passes The CAN bus is connected to...

Abstract

The invention discloses a system for acquiring power consumption information and wirelessly transmitting data based on a CAN bus. The system collects and processes data on voltage, current, load, power, temperature, alarm information and the like acquired by a microcontroller chip by using a high-speed controller local network, finally sends the data to a host computer through a GPRS module in a certain data format for analysis and processing by the host computer, and centrally monitors the real-time data and feeds back to the data to an electrician on duty timely. The system collects variouspower parameters of power transformation and distribution rooms at the cloud so that the monitoring data can be checked in real time on a device connected to the Internet, greatly reduces the labor and economic costs of operation and maintenance, rationally optimizes the usage of the power supply and distribution according to data analysis; can transmit alarm information in real time, can quicklyand effectively determine alarm types, enables maintenance workers to quickly make appropriate treatment, and greatly improves work efficiency.

Description

technical field [0001] The invention relates to the collection and collection of electricity consumption information of the electricity consumption environment, and uses an industrial-grade dual-frequency GSM / GPRS module to upload the electricity consumption information and alarm information to a host computer system. Background technique [0002] Nowadays, the operation and maintenance of power substation and distribution room, power repair and other power service fields mostly rely on electricians to make regular inspections and inspections. This working method has a single form and low work efficiency, and the existing safety hazards cannot be detected in time. If the electrician is negligent during the inspection process, it may cause personal safety and serious property damage.
